But I'm looking forward to bringing cheesecakes to compete with Tim Kask's pizzas and to doing the sword cutting demonstration.  Will probably need 4-5 volunteers, and I probably need to buy a spear, just to give people some ideas.

Probably should get the hilt on my katana blade replaced (I'm mid project) -- I've got almost a year to do it and it is a four hour project ;)

It is always neat to have people experience real swords and what cutting with them is like.  I'll start saving up 2 liter pop bottles (which you fill with water and use for cutting -- people who are really good can cut them even after they have been cut once and slice sections as thick as a pickle off of them -- I'm not that good.).
